Is This A Roofing Emergency?
When To Call For Emergency Help
Not every roof problem needs an emergency call-out. Here's when you should contact us immediately:
Water Pouring In
If water is actively coming through your ceiling or walls, don't wait – this needs stopping now to prevent serious damage.
Visible Holes or Gaps
If you can see daylight through your roof or there's an obvious hole from impact damage, your property is exposed to the elements.
Structural Movement
If your roof is visibly sagging, dipping, or feels unstable, evacuate the area and call us immediately – this could indicate imminent collapse.
Tiles Hanging Loose
Tiles or slates hanging off your roof are a danger to anyone below and leave your roof vulnerable to water damage.
Storm Damage
After severe weather, if you notice missing tiles, lifted flashing, or damage to your roof structure, get it assessed before the next rainfall.
Chimney Damage
A damaged or leaning chimney stack is both a water ingress risk and a safety hazard that needs urgent attention.
Electrical Concerns
If water is leaking near light fittings, sockets, or your fuse box, turn off the power at the mains and call for help.
Commercial Property Risk
For business premises, a roof failure can mean lost stock, health and safety issues, and forced closure – fast action protects your livelihood.
